Excitement builds as Australia reveals its squad for the high-stakes T20I tri-series in Lahore against Pakistan from January 29-February 1. Under Mitchell Marsh’s leadership, the 17-man group spotlights uncapped sensations Mahli Beardman and Jack Edwards, whose Big Bash exploits have fast-tracked them to the big league.
Crucial for World Cup selection battles, the team features a robust core of 10 likely tournament picks. Selectors sidelined recovering aces—Nathan Ellis, Tim David, Josh Hazlewood, Glenn Maxwell, Pat Cummins—to safeguard their readiness for Sri Lanka. Cummins rested after Ashes duties, David hampered by hamstring, Hazlewood nursing Achilles post-November layoff.
New blood includes Sean Abbott, Ben Dwarshuis, Mitch Owen, Josh Philippe, Matthew Renshaw. Beardman eyed T20I action against India previously; Edwards sampled ODIs. Bailey called it a golden window for emerging talents to shine internationally pre-World Cup.
Squad members in ongoing Big Bash join later. Full list: Mitchell Marsh (c), Sean Abbott, Xavier Bartlett, Mahli Beardman, Cooper Connolly, Ben Dwarshuis, Jack Edwards, Cameron Green, Travis Head, Josh Inglis, Matthew Kuhnemann, Mitch Owen, Josh Philippe, Matthew Renshaw, Matthew Short, Marcus Stoinis, Adam Zampa.
